Black Stars striker Raphael Dwamena has thanked God for letting him overcome all the frustrating moment he went through after his dream move to the Premier League fell through.
The 22-year-old until his anticipated move to Brighton and Hove Albion fell through was the hottest Ghanaian striker.
FC Zurich who were surprised by the news regarding Dwamena’s failed medical, conducted another one and it proved their striker was medically fit.

Dwamena ahead of Ghana’s clash against Uganda in Kenya on Saturday has shared the frustration he went through and how that has strengthened him.
“If we do not go through anything we will not come back with a testimony and if we do not go through anything we will not grow," he told Pulse Sports
“I grateful to God that he has allowed me to go through all this and overcome it.
“I am feeling very good after my return amidst all these rumors. Honestly, I am feeling very good.”
